To inspire girls to be joyful, healthy and confident using a fun, experience-based curriculum which creatively integrates running About Us Girls on the Run is a life-changing, experiential learning programs for girls age eight to thirteen years old.
It is the Mission of CASA of Sedgwick County to provide caring, trained volunteers to advocate for the abused and neglected children of our community so that each child can reach their full potential.
The children's advocacy center of kansas (cacks) is committed to securing appropriate resources for ensuring the healthy establishment and sustainability of kansas child advocacy centers and the kansas chapter. cacks is committed to raising the public profile of the cac/mdt model at local and statewide levels. the organization is committed to being a leader and resource in actively promoting state statutes, partner agency policies and overall practices impacting child maltreatment response and prevention. cacks is committed to ensuring established and emerging cac's have access to relevant, affordable and accessible technical assistance and trainingopportunities.

Grow your network, enrich your personal life, and make a bigger impact on nonprofits in your local area.
Join & Donate
Join our group’s online home and contribute a quarterly donation of
Nominate & Discover
Nominate a nonprofit you’re passionate about or discover nonprofits through the nominations of others, and learn about great organizations doing good work.
Vote & See the Impact
Vote for the deserving charity from 3 finalists and experience the profound effect of collective giving as the chosen charity receives our substantial pooled donation, and former recipients share updates on how your funds are being used in the community.
Connect & Grow
Attend quarterly Gather & Grant events to learn about the nominated nonprofits and network with a dynamic group of like-minded people, expanding your social and professional networks while doing good.
